Mochi Delight: Thai-Style Sticky Rice Cake

Experience the sweetness of Thai-inspired sticky rice cakes with this simple mochi recipe. Perfectly chewy and subtly flavored, these treats can be enjoyed on their own or with your favorite toppings.

Thai
easy 15 min 250 cal
Steps

1. In a mixing bowl, combine glutinous rice flour, coconut milk, sugar, and salt until smooth. 2. Pour the mixture into a microwave-safe dish and cover with plastic wrap. 3. Microwave on high for 1 minute, then stir. Repeat this process two more times until the mixture is thick and sticky. 4. Dust a clean surface with cornstarch and pour the mochi mixture onto it. 5. Allow it to cool slightly, then knead gently with cornstarch-dusted hands. 6. Shape into small balls or flatten into discs, dusting with cornstarch to prevent sticking. 7. Serve as is or with toppings like grated coconut or sweetened red bean paste.

Ingredients

1/2 cup glutinous rice flour 1/4 cup coconut milk 2 tablespoons sugar 1/4 teaspoon salt Cornstarch for dusting
